Why Nurse Caps Still Matter

Although scrubs dominate modern nursing attire, nurses caps remain widely used for several reasons. First, they serve as a symbol of the nursing profession—representing dedication, compassion, and years of training. Many nursing schools still require a nurse hat for graduation ceremonies, pinning ceremonies, and special events. Hospitals with traditional dress codes may also mandate the use of nurse caps to distinguish different nursing ranks or roles.

Additionally, caps offer practical benefits. They help maintain hygiene by keeping hair secure and reducing the risk of contamination. In high-precision environments like surgical units or sterile labs, a well-fitted nurse cap supports cleanliness and organization, contributing to patient safety.

Types of Nurse Caps Available Today

There is no shortage of variety when it comes to nurse caps for sale, and each style serves a different purpose.

Traditional Nurses Caps

These are the iconic white folded caps that many people associate with the nursing profession. They are often used for ceremonies, photoshoots, and schools that continue to honor traditional attire.

Modern Nurse Caps

These include contemporary fitted caps often worn in clinical settings. They come in various patterns, colors, and materials, giving nurses the freedom to match their personality and workplace requirements.

Scrub Caps and Surgical Caps

While not always labeled as nurses caps, these functional head coverings are widely used in operating rooms. They provide full hair coverage and prioritize hygiene.
